Summary of Position

The Junior Software Engineering Program provides handson learning, mentorship, and structured guidance to help junior engineers strengthen their skills and contribute meaningfully on real projects. This is a great opportunity to launch your software engineering career by applying core computer science principles to real production systems. You’ll work alongside experienced engineers, gain hands‑on development experience, and steadily grow your technical independence as you build confidence and expertise.

The role is designed for early‑career engineers who want structured mentorship, real ownership, and clear growth into the next stage of their engineering career path.

Essential Duties and Responsibilities

  • Design, build, and improve well‑defined software features within existing systems
  • Apply engineering fundamentals to break down problems and evaluate solution options, with guidance
  • Write clean, maintainable, well‑tested code following established best practices
  • Create and run unit and basic functional tests to ensure reliable, high‑quality software
  • Participate in code reviews, design discussions, and technical problem‑solving sessions
  • Troubleshoot bugs and technical issues with increasing independence
  • Use modern development tools, version control, and testing frameworks in daily work
  • Document technical decisions and learnings to support maintainability and knowledge sharing
  • Collaborate with engineers, product partners, and stakeholders to turn requirements into working solutions
  • Continuously learn and develop your software engineering skills

Qualifications Expected for Position

  • Bachelor’s degree in Computer Science, Software Engineering, or related field or equivalent hands‑on experience (internships, apprenticeships, bootcamps, open‑source, or personal projects) 
  • Should have a minor or experience in Finance, Accounting or Bookkeeping.  
  • Must possess experience with Java or Python. 
  • Solid understanding of core computer science concepts (data structures, algorithms, software fundamentals) 
  • Experience with at least one programming language and version control (e.g., Git) 
  • Familiarity with modern development practices such as testing, build tools, and team workflows 
  • Strong problem‑solving skills, curiosity, and desire to grow as an engineer 
  • Exposure to Agile or iterative development environments is a plus 
  • Experience working in shared codebases through coursework or projects is a plus

What you need to know about the Los Angeles Tech Scene

Los Angeles is a global leader in entertainment, so it’s no surprise that many of the biggest players in streaming, digital media and game development call the city home. But the city boasts plenty of non-entertainment innovation as well, with tech companies spanning verticals like AI, fintech, e-commerce and biotech. With major universities like Caltech, UCLA, USC and the nearby UC Irvine, the city has a steady supply of top-flight tech and engineering talent — not counting the graduates flocking to Los Angeles from across the world to enjoy its beaches, culture and year-round temperate climate.

Key Facts About Los Angeles Tech

  • Number of Tech Workers: 375,800; 5.5% of overall workforce (2024 CompTIA survey)
  • Major Tech Employers: Snap, Netflix, SpaceX, Disney, Google
  • Key Industries: Artificial intelligence, adtech, media, software, game development
  • Funding Landscape: $11.6 billion in venture capital funding in 2024 (Pitchbook)
  • Notable Investors: Strong Ventures, Fifth Wall, Upfront Ventures, Mucker Capital, Kittyhawk Ventures
  • Research Centers and Universities: California Institute of Technology, UCLA, University of Southern California, UC Irvine, Pepperdine, California Institute for Immunology and Immunotherapy, Center for Quantum Science and Engineering
